There are so many different things that can be done to a yard to spruce
up the home's appearance that it is sometimes hard to know where to
start. If there is any junk or old wood lying about, start with getting
rid of it. A clean slate to work on is always a great starting point.
Many people choose to highlight the exterior of their home by laying
down a new coat of paint. This adds a clean and fresh feeling to a home
and helps turn the home into an attractive central point on which to
base other improvements. The next logical step is to see to the lawn
and gardens. A cut lawn, with neatly trimmed edges makes a home more
attractive and well-tended gardens full of bright and colorful flowers
provide a colorful finishing touch.
Other things that you can do to improve your home's visual impact are
things such as resurfacing the driveway. This will get rid of unsightly
cracks and weeds and make the entranceway to your home more attractive.
Its also a good idea to make sure that the fencing around the yard is
in good condition (if there is any). Another things that will also add
value to the home and be a great selling point is a new roof. This is
one of the most inspected areas of the home, and a new roof will put
buyers at ease.
